I have a self-built rear wheel with Mavic CXP33 rim, 32 DT 14/15/14G spokes and a modern Campagnolo
Chorus hub. The wheel has about 13 months or 6500 kilometres on it. It was the first wheel I ever
built, and I built it three-cross on the right and radial on the left. It's been mostly troublefree,
but I've noticed that the left-side spokes have gradually lost some of their tension. Not enough to
make it unrideable, but I've had to tighten the left-side spokes twice because of the tight
clearance of the break pads.
When I built the wheel, I didn't lubricate the threads of the radial left spokes, as recommended by
Sheldon Brown, but I didn't use any kind of thread lock either. I think I tensioned the wheel to the
verge of tacoing, as described in the Book, but it is possible that my observations while tensioning
the wheel were not correct due to inexperience. I don't have a tensiometer so I can't give any
absolute values.
I have thought of two alternatives to fix the problem of loosening left-side spokes for good:
1) Rebuild the wheel with the same spokes and spoking pattern, using new nipples and thread lock.
2) Rebuild the wheel three-cross on both sides, and perhaps with thinner spokes. However, it's been
pointed out that rebuilding a wheel with a different spoking pattern with the same hub can lead
to hub flange failure. Does this also apply to the left flange of a heavily dished rear wheel,
where spoke tension is very low?
Educated opinions are welcome. I weigh barely 60 kilograms, so building a reliable wheel with these
components should be a no-brainer.
